How To Fix HRPAYRU_STAT012 - An employee &1 is not part-timer or external during period &2


SAP Error Message - Details

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: HRPAYRU_STAT - Messages for statistical reports

  • Message number: 012

  • Message text: An employee &1 is not part-timer or external during period &2

    The SAP error message HRPAYRU_STAT012 indicates that the system has encountered an issue related to the employment status of an employee during a specific period. This error typically arises in the context of payroll processing in the SAP HR module, particularly for Russian payroll.

    Cause:

    The error message "HRPAYRU_STAT012 An employee &1 is not part-timer or external during period &2" suggests that the employee identified by &1 is not classified as a part-timer or external employee for the specified period &2. This can occur due to several reasons:

    1. Incorrect Employee Status: The employee's status in the system may not be set correctly. For example, the employee might be classified as a full-time employee instead of a part-timer or external employee.

    2. Payroll Configuration: The payroll configuration may not be set up to handle the specific employment type for the employee in question.

    3. Data Entry Errors: There may be data entry errors in the employee's master data or payroll data that affect their classification.

    4. Time Management Issues: If the employee's time management data is not correctly maintained, it may lead to discrepancies in their employment classification.

    Solution:

    To resolve the HRPAYRU_STAT012 error, you can take the following steps:

    1. Check Employee Master Data:

      • Go to the employee's master data (transaction code PA20 or PA30).
      • Verify the employee's status and ensure that it is correctly set as part-timer or external if applicable.
    2. Review Payroll Configuration:

      • Check the payroll configuration settings to ensure that they accommodate the employee's classification.
      • Ensure that the payroll schema and rules are correctly defined for part-time and external employees.
    3. Correct Data Entry:

      • Review the employee's records for any data entry errors that may have led to the incorrect classification.
      • Make necessary corrections in the employee's master data or payroll data.
    4. Consult Time Management Data:

      • If applicable, check the employee's time management records to ensure they align with their employment classification.
      • Ensure that any time-related data is correctly recorded and processed.
    5. Run Payroll Simulation:

      • After making the necessary corrections, run a payroll simulation to check if the error persists.
